What is the difference between Backend Full Stack Developer vs Frontend Developer?

AspectBackend Full Stack DeveloperFrontend Developer
Primary FocusServer-side logic, databases, APIsUser interface, user experience, visual design
Skills & TechnologiesLanguages like Java, Python, Node.js; databases; server managementHTML, CSS, JavaScript, frameworks like React or Angular
Work EnvironmentBackend systems, server infrastructure, full-stack projectsClient-side applications, UI/UX design, web interfaces
Common UsageBuilding and maintaining server-side applications and APIsDesigning and implementing user-facing features

While both roles involve web development, a Backend Full Stack Developer handles both server-side and client-side tasks, whereas a Frontend Developer specializes in creating engaging user interfaces. The Backend Full Stack Developer has a broader skill set covering databases, server logic, and front-end technologies, making them versatile for full-stack projects.

How do Backend Full Stack Developers typically collaborate with front-end teams during a project?

Backend Full Stack Developers frequently work closely with front-end developers to ensure seamless integration between server-side logic and user interfaces. This collaboration often includes regular meetings to discuss API requirements, troubleshoot integration issues, and align on project timelines. Developers may also participate in code reviews and joint debugging sessions to maintain consistency and performance across the application. Open communication and a shared understanding of both front- and back-end technologies are key to delivering cohesive solutions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Backend Full Stack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Backend Full Stack Developer, you need strong programming skills in languages like JavaScript, Python, or Java, along with a solid understanding of databases, APIs, and system architecture, often backed by a degree in computer science or equivalent experience. Proficiency with frameworks such as Node.js, Django, or Spring Boot, version control systems like Git, and familiarity with cloud platforms are typically required. Strong problem-solving, effective communication, and adaptability are essential soft skills for collaborating across teams and handling complex technical challenges. These skills are crucial for building scalable, reliable applications and ensuring seamless integration between backend and frontend systems.

What is a Backend Full Stack Developer?

A Backend Full Stack Developer is a software professional skilled in both backend and frontend technologies, but with a primary focus on server-side development. They design, build, and maintain the logic, databases, and APIs that power web applications, while also being capable of handling client-side code when necessary. Their expertise includes languages like Java, Python, or Node.js for backend, and familiarity with frontend technologies such as HTML, CSS, and JavaScript frameworks. This versatility allows them to work across the entire technology stack, ensuring seamless integration between the application's user interface and its core functionality.
